Answer:

A) It can be a line of best fit because it is closest to most data points.

Explanation:

Recall that the line of "best fit" is the line that minimizes the distance to all plotted points. It doesn't have to go through all of the date points since they may not be perfectly aligned. It also doesn't have to go through the first and last points either.
